An exciting brand new role, working for a growing and well recognised consultancy to act as a strategic business partner between suppliers, the company and the stakeholders for each of the client sites you are engaging with.

This person will engage in a range of conferences, industry related meetings and events and be able to sit at the table giving advice to the wider community, whilst taking on board market trends.

PLEASE NOTE: You must have extensive Public Sector procurement experience to be suitable for this role, using relevant frameworks and experience in OJEU/PCR 2015 and trained ready for the Procurement Act 23

Roles and responsibilities:

  • Design and oversee the strategy for developing, renewing, and managing frameworks in line with organisational goals and member requirements.
  • Identify opportunities for new frameworks that align with industry trends, market demands, and member needs.
  • Build and maintain strong relationships with suppliers and service providers, negotiating contracts that deliver competitive pricing, quality, and service levels.
  • Managed and build relationships with other sector-relevant bodies.
  • Collaborate closely with consortium members to understand their purchasing needs and ensure frameworks deliver maximum value.
  • Manage and develop a team of Category Managers and the Assistant Category Manager, fostering a culture of collaboration, innovation, and excellence including providing mentorship and professional development opportunities for team members.
  • Build and maintain strong relationships with suppliers and service providers, negotiating contracts that deliver competitive pricing, quality, and service levels.

Experience and requirements:

  • Proven experience in procurement, contract management, or framework development, ideally within a public sector, purchasing consortium, or cooperative environment.
  • Strong knowledge of public procurement regulations (e.g., UK Public Contracts Regulations, EU procurement law).
  • Excellent negotiation, and relationship management skills.
  • Ability to assimilate and analyse complex data and to work productively as part of a team
  • Demonstrated success in managing and optimising large-scale procurement frameworks or tender.
  • Financial literacy and commercial understanding
  • Excellent facilitation and presentation skills
  • Degree Educated is preferable
  • MCIPS qualified or at least studying CIPS
